The Entra ID Recovery Gap with Tim Wolf and Tim Springston, Semperis
In this episode, they walk through what the shared responsibility model actually means for Entra tenant data, how token-based attacks sidestep phishing-resistant authentication, and what happens when a threat actor hard-deletes objects and locks you out.
